One of the most promising alternatives to conventional materials is the use of plant-based plastics. Derived from renewable resources such as cornstarch and sugarcane, these bio-based materials not only provide sufficient strength and durability for sandwich boxes but also expedite decomposition in industrial composting facilities. Unlike their petroleum-based counterparts, plant-based plastics break down more readily, significantly reducing landfill waste and contributing to a circular economy.
Molded fiber, crafted from post-consumer recycled paper or agricultural byproducts like bamboo, wheat straw, and sugarcane bagasse, also presents an exciting advancement in sustainable sandwich box production. These materials are lightweight yet robust, fulfilling the necessary criteria for both food safety and consumer convenience. With their capacity to decompose completely, molded fiber products align impeccably with sustainability goals, minimizing waste generation and enhancing resource recovery.
Moreover, the move towards sustainability is further bolstered by innovations in surface treatments. Water-based coatings and natural dyes are gaining traction because they eliminate toxic chemicals often found in traditional finishes. This advancement not only enhances the environmental profile of packaging but also assures consumers that their food is stored in a safe and non-toxic environment. Supplier Evaluation and Compliance
To ensure success in these eco-conscious initiatives, it’s crucial for manufacturers to assess their suppliers thoroughly. This involves verifying compliance with international sustainability standards such as FSC certification for responsibly sourced wood pulp and ISO 14001 for environmental management systems. Such certifications not only demonstrate a commitment to sustainability but also serve as proof that suppliers are following industry best practices.
Moreover, manufacturers should conduct regular audits of their suppliers’ operations to ensure adherence to regulatory requirements. By requesting detailed Environmental Product Declarations (EPDs), which provide critical information about the environmental impact of products, manufacturers can make informed decisions about the materials they source and their suppliers’ practices. These evaluations should cover the entire lifecycle of the packaging, from raw material extraction to end-of-life disposal, ensuring that every stage meets sustainability criteria.

Among the most impactful innovations is the introduction of plant-based polymers. Derived from renewable resources, plastics such as polylactic acid (PLA) are produced from cornstarch, which not only reduces reliance on fossil fuels but also offers a biodegradable option for food packaging. When composted in industrial facilities, PLA can break down into natural components within a few months, drastically reducing the environmental footprint of sandwich boxes. This advancement is particularly appealing for producers aiming to enhance their brand identity around sustainability, potentially positioning their products favorably in a competitive market.
In addition to plant-based plastics, molded fiber materials are gaining traction as an appealing alternative for sandwich box production. Made from recycled paper or agricultural waste, molded fiber provides a natural look that appeals to consumers. Its inherent biodegradability means it can decompose and return to the earth without leaving harmful residues. Furthermore, this type of material does not compromise on structural integrity, making it robust enough to withstand the rigors of transportation and storage. With the dual benefit of being environmentally friendly and visually appealing, molded fiber sets itself apart as a versatile option for food packaging solutions.
Cellulose-based films are another innovative material that is making waves in sandwich box production. These films are created from natural cellulose, offering a biodegradable and compostable solution that maintains essential characteristics for food contact safety. By developing films that are moisture-resistant and robust enough to protect food items, manufacturers can ensure the quality and freshness of sandwiches while promoting an eco-friendly narrative. This advancement shows how material engineering can replicate and even enhance the functionality of traditional packaging materials, resolving one of the core challenges faced by sustainable alternatives.
While these innovations are commendable, there are overarching considerations that warrant attention in the quest for sustainable materials. Cost poses a significant barrier to widespread adoption. Biodegradable alternatives tend to have higher production costs than conventional plastics; hence, manufacturers must balance these expenses against potential financial gains from attracting environmentally conscious customers. Furthermore, the scalability of sustainable materials is crucial to meeting the increasing global demand for sandwich boxes. To truly replace conventional plastics, it is essential to ensure that new materials can be produced at a scale capable of satisfying market needs.
The lifecycle impact of packaging materials also warrants careful examination. From raw material sourcing and production processes to the end-of-life disposal methods, assessing the environmental consequences at each stage is necessary. Packaging that promotes compostability must also ensure that adequate composting infrastructure exists to handle it. In many regions, these systems remain underdeveloped, raising questions about where biodegradable materials ultimately end up.
